// -*- C++ -*-
// $Id$
// ============================================================================
//
// = LIBRARY
// TAO/orbsvcs/Time_Service
//
// = FILENAME
// TAO_TIO.h
//
// = DESCRIPTION
// This class implements the CosTime::TIO IDL interface.
//
// = AUTHOR
// Vishal Kachroo <vishal@cs.wustl.edu>
//
// ============================================================================
#ifndef TAO_TIO_H
#define TAO_TIO_H
#include "ace/pre.h"
#include "tao/PortableServer/ORB_Manager.h"
#include "orbsvcs/TimeServiceS.h"
#include "TAO_UTO.h"
#include "time_export.h"
class TAO_Time_Export TAO_TIO : public POA_CosTime::TIO
{
// = TITLE
// Time Interval Object Implementation.
//
// = DESCRIPTION
// The TIO represents a time interval and has operations to
// compare itself with a UTO or another TIO. It also has an
// operation to create a UTO from the value of it's time
// interval.
public:
// = Initialization and termination methods.
TAO_TIO (TimeBase::TimeT lower,
TimeBase::TimeT upper);
// Constructor.
~TAO_TIO (void);
// Destructor.
virtual TimeBase::IntervalT time_interval (
CORBA::Environment &ACE_TRY_ENV = TAO_default_environment ())
ACE_THROW_SPEC ((CORBA::SystemException));
// This is the get method for the attribute time interval.
virtual CosTime::OverlapType spans (CosTime::UTO_ptr time,
CosTime::TIO_out overlap,
CORBA::Environment &env)
ACE_THROW_SPEC ((CORBA::SystemException));
// This operation returns a value of type OverlapType depending on
// how the interval in the object and the time range represented by
// the parameter UTO overlap. If OverlapType is not OTNoOverlap,
// then the out parameter overlap contains the overlap interval,
// otherwise the out parameter contains the gap between the two
// intervals.
virtual CosTime::OverlapType overlaps (CosTime::TIO_ptr interval,
CosTime::TIO_out overlap,
CORBA::Environment &env)
ACE_THROW_SPEC ((CORBA::SystemException));
// This operation returns a value of type OverlapType depending on
// how the interval in the object and interval in the parameter TIO
// overlap. If OverlapType is not OTNoOverlap, then the out
// parameter overlap contains the overlap interval, otherwise the
// out parameter contains the gap between the two intervals.
virtual CosTime::UTO_ptr time (CORBA::Environment &env)
ACE_THROW_SPEC ((CORBA::SystemException));
// Returns a UTO in which the inaccuracy interval is equal to the
// time interval in the TIO and time value is the midpoint of the
// interval.
private:
TimeBase::IntervalT attr_time_interval;
// This attribute returns an IntervalT structure with the values of
// its fields filled in with the corresponding values from the TIO.
};
#include "ace/post.h"
#endif /* TAO_TIO_H */
